    just a wee question. i signed up for the love film 1 month and 2 weeks ago. waited a month and emailed piggy. they said that they are waiting on files to be sent from love film and i will get the points.the terms and conditions say up to 1 month for piggy points, its been 2 weeks since my email to them and not got them yet. i am only short 100 points to get 2 vouchers. i am scared to email them again incase they say there was no record of me. i have the confirmation email. so should i email them again?
    thanks lol not quite the wee question i had pland turnd out to be a story.

    I had really awful trouble with PB trying to get my Lovefilm points last year. In the end PB claimed that I didn't join through them so I phoned Lovefilm & told them that I was having really bad trouble proving to PB that I had signed up using their code via their site - the wonderful lady there sent me an email confirming the code I used & that it was through PB & I sent that off to PB & I got my points! Took ages though - so maybe get in with a call to Lovefilm now. (Lovefilm couldn't understand why PB was causing hassle as they said it was plain that I had joined via them!)
